Introduction

The MF-RX050/72-AP is a component belonging to the category of resettable fuses. This entry provides an overview of its basic information, specifications, pin configuration, functional features, advantages and disadvantages, working principles, application field plans, and alternative models.

Basic Information Overview

  • Category: Resettable Fuse
  • Use: Overcurrent protection
  • Characteristics: Resettable, compact design
  • Package: Surface mount
  • Essence: Provides overcurrent protection in electronic circuits
  • Packaging/Quantity: Typically packaged in reels of 3000 units

Specifications

  • Voltage Rating: 72V
  • Hold Current: 0.5A
  • Trip Current: 1A
  • Maximum Current: 100A
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to 85°C

Working Principles

The MF-RX050/72-AP operates based on the principle of positive temperature coefficient (PTC). When an overcurrent condition occurs, the resistance of the PTC material increases, limiting the current flow. Once the fault is removed, the PTC material cools down and returns to its low-resistance state, allowing normal operation to resume.
